Patient-specific image-based computer simulation for theprediction of valve morphology and calcium displacement after TAVI with the Medtronic CoreValve and the Edwards SAPIEN valve

CSCarl SchultzRRRamón Rodríguez‐OlivaresJBJohan Bosmans

Structured PICO

Does patient-specific image-based computer simulation accurately predict valve morphology and calcium displacement after TAVI?

P
Population
Patients undergoing Transcatheter Aortic Valve Implantation (TAVI)
I
Intervention
Patient-specific image-based computer simulation using dedicated software
O
Outcome
Prediction of valve frame morphology and calcium displacement after TAVIsurrogate

Patient-specific computer simulation can accurately predict frame morphology and calcium displacement after TAVI, which may help improve procedural outcomes.

Abstract

Dedicated software allows accurate prediction of frame morphology and calcium displacement after valve implantation, which may help to improve outcome.
